Creating a pet-friendly home is essential for ensuring the comfort and well-being of your furry friends. Not only does it provide a safe and comfortable space for them to thrive, but it also enhances the bond between you and your pets. Choose pet-friendly furniture: Opt for furniture that is durable and easy to clean. Consider materials like leather or microfiber that are resistant to stains and pet hair. Avoid delicate fabrics that can be easily damaged by scratching or accidents. 2. Provide cozy spots for your pets: Just like humans, pets need their own comfortable spaces to relax and unwind. Invest in a pet bed or create a designated area with soft blankets and pillows where your pets can curl up and rest. 3. Keep pet toys and accessories organized: Having a designated area for pet toys not only keeps your home tidy but also provides easy access for your pets to play and entertain themselves. Use shelves or baskets to store toys, and consider incorporating them into your home decor. 4. Ensure a pet-friendly layout: Arrange your furniture in a way that allows your pets to move freely without obstacles. Avoid blocking doorways or creating narrow pathways that can be difficult for them to navigate. 5. Incorporate pet-friendly materials: Choose flooring options that are pet-friendly, such as hardwood or laminate, as they are easier to clean and more resistant to scratches. Avoid carpets that can trap pet hair and odors. 6. Create a safe environment: Pet-proof your home by securing loose cords, covering electrical outlets, and keeping toxic substances out of reach. Consider using baby gates to restrict access to certain areas of your home if needed. 7. Provide access to natural light and fresh air: Pets, like humans, benefit from exposure to natural light and fresh air. Keep your windows open or install pet-friendly screens to allow your pets to enjoy the sights and sounds of the outdoors safely. 8. Incorporate plants: Plants not only add a touch of greenery to your home but can also improve air quality. However, it's important to choose pet-safe plants as some can be toxic to animals. Research pet-friendly plants and place them out of reach to prevent your pets from chewing on them. 9. Maintain a clean and odor-free home: Regularly clean and vacuum your home to remove pet hair and dander. Use pet-friendly cleaning products that are safe for your pets and avoid harsh chemicals that can be harmful to them. 10. Consider your pet's needs: Lastly, always consider your pet's specific needs and preferences when creating a pet-friendly home. Provide them with plenty of fresh water, a balanced diet, and a comfortable temperature to ensure their overall well-being.
